Pistons sign free-agent F Hayes
August 16, 2007
DETROIT (TICKER) -- The Detroit Pistons signed forward Jarvis Hayes on Thursday.
Terms of the deal were not disclosed.
"We are pleased to add Jarvis Hayes to our roster," Pistons president Joe Dumars said. "Jarvis has proven himself as a solid NBA player over the last four seasons, and we like the flexibility and depth he will bring to our team at the small forward position."
Hayes, 26, averaged 7.2 points and 2.6 rebounds in a career-high 81 games with the Washington Wizards last season. He has averaged 8.9 points, 3.4 rebounds and 1.3 assists in 226 games over three seasons - all with the Wizards.
It was supposed to be a more stellar career for Hayes, who was drafted 10th overall by Washington in the 2003 draft.
The 6-8 Hayes will join a deep frontcourt in Detroit which already includes Rasheed Wallace, Jason Maxiell, Antonio McDyess and Ronald Dupree.
